Job Description

The Digital Process Engineer will be responsible for optimizing manufacturing processes, improving efficiency, and ensuring product quality through digital innovation. As a Process Engineer/Line Leader you will learn the required technical manufacturing skills, onboard to IWS, develop general leadership skills, and leverage digital analytics. The Process Engineer/Line Leader will be part of the line triad and support the continuous improvement cycle for the line, including owning daily direction setting and run to target as part of the execution.

Job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and implement new digital manufacturing processes and optimize existing ones to enhance productivity, reduce costs, and improve product quality.

  • Conduct process analysis, identify bottlenecks, and propose solutions to improve operational efficiency and throughput.

  • Develop and execute process validation protocols, including IQ, OQ, and PQ, to ensure compliance with industry standards and internal procedures.

  • Monitor process performance using statistical process control (SPC) and other analytical tools, troubleshoot deviations, and implement corrective actions.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including R&D, production, quality assurance, and maintenance to support new product introductions and continuous improvement initiatives.

  • Prepare detailed technical reports, process documentation, standard operating procedures (SOPs), and training materials.

  • Evaluate and recommend new equipment, technologies, and materials to improve process capabilities and product performance.

  • Ensure all processes comply with safety regulations, environmental standards, and quality management systems.

  • Lead and participate in root cause analysis for process failures and implement preventive measures.
